  2. You would of harvested way too early... you need a jewlers loupe or magnifying glass to see the trichromes and havest when they have half turned amber... before then they will do what you said "nothing"

    it all depends on how you like your high as well ,,,,50%amber and 50% cloudy trichomes for me and others would be maybe a bit more couch lock ....i go for around 20% amber i like a bit more head high ,,,,it all depend on what you like ..and some strains you dont really see any amber at all or very little so go for could/white trichomes ...mac..

  7. There's two steps to drying and curing and they are ... wait for it ... drying and curing (Yes I go by Mr. Obvious in some areas :rolleyes:)
    During the drying phase you want to get a lot of moisture out of the plants quickly, but not to the point the plants crumble. It's best to hang in a cool dark area like a closet, and keep a fan circulating the air around the plants. BUT NEVER USE HEAT. You didn't say you did, but one of the things that will absolutely kill weed is applying heat to speed the dry and cure. Think about it - vap-ing activates the THC to a vapor that you inhale to get high. But just applying heat will activate the THC, and when you smoke it later there's none left for you.
    But back to drying and curing. During the initial drying phase the plant will take on the aroma of cut yard grass. This is the chlorophyll evaporating from the plant, and is normal / what you want. As soon as the outside of the hanging buds feel dry to the touch, you want to slow the drying process to give time for the internal moisture in the bud to work its way to the outside, and evaporate with more chlorophyll. The simple way for this is to put the buds in a paper sack, fold the top over to seal, and let sit overnight. Open the bag, the contents should be moist. Gently turn the weed over and leave the sack open until the moisture has evaporated (one to several hours to even overnight - go by feel). Once they feel dry again, seal and repeat. After a few days, and after an overnight sit-in-the-sack draws no moisture out, it's thime for first phase of curing. Put the weed in a sealable container (I like the GLAD brand disposable / re-usable containers, cheap and lots of sizes), seal the lid, and let sit overnight. Once again, when you open the buds should be moist. Leave open, even go back to the pager bag for a bit if needed. Continue this regimen until you can go several days with no obvious increase in moisture. Somewhere around this stage the wonderful aroma of good weed should start coming back, and the plant is smokable. Potency will improve a bit with further curing.
